A list of composers to popular Disney films can be found here:
Alan Menken (Aladdin, Beauty and the Beast, Hercules, The Hunchback of Notre Dame, The Little Mermaid, Pocahontas)
Hans Zimmer (The Lion King)
Mark Mancina (Tarzan, Brother Bear)
Michael Giacchino (Ratatouille)
James Newton Howard (Atlantis)
Jerry Goldsmith (Mulan)
Oliver Wallace (Alice in Wonderland, Peter Pan, Dumbo)
Randy Newman (A Bug's Life, Cars, Monsters Inc., Toy Story)
Thomas Newman (WALL-E)
The Sherman Brothers (Mary Poppins, Chitty Chitty Bang Bang, The Jungle Book, The Aristocats and The Tigger Movie)

The song Cruella De Vil from Disney's 1961 animated film 101 Dalmatians, is a classic villain anthem sung by the evil fur-obsessed Cruella De Vil. The song describes Cruella as a frightening and sinister figure who sends a chill down your spine at the mere sight of her. She is likened to a spider waiting patiently for the kill, a cold and calculated predator. The lyrics suggest that if Cruella doesn't scare you, then nothing will.
The second half of the song describes how, as time passes, the initial shock of encountering Cruella fades away, and you come to realize that she is like a vampire bat or an inhuman beast that should be locked up and never released. The world was once a wholesome place until Cruella arrived, and her actions threaten to destroy everything good and innocent. The song portrays Cruella as a villain who deserves to be defeated and stopped at all costs.
In summary, the Cruella De Vil song is a warning that evil exists in the world, and Cruella is the embodiment of that evil. She is a predator that preys on the innocent and the helpless. Through the song, the audience is encouraged to be vigilant and always alert for the signs of evil.
